

Steven Connor Brown, born on April 30, 1951, in Baytown, Texas, passed away on October 13, 2025, at the age of 74. A beloved and devoted family man, Steve was known for his loyalty, wisdom, and hard-working nature, all wrapped in a humorous and lighthearted spirit that endeared him to many.
Steve's early years were filled with movement, raised by a single mom, Anabel Brown, who has preceded him in death. He graduated from Robert E. Lee High School in Baytown.
In his career, Steve was a millwright and a successful business owner, achievements that spoke to his industrious and wise character. His work ethic was matched only by his love for his family and his penchant for humor, making him a cherished figure both at work and at home.
At the age of 30, Steve married the love of his life, Patricia Brown, with whom he shared 43 wonderful years. Together, they raised three children: Bradley Brown (Amber), Kristy Belmont (Jeremy), and Sara Brown. Steve was also the proud grandfather of four grandchildren: Abigail Belmont, Creed Brown, Gavin Olsen-Brown, and Raelyn Pearson. His family was the center of his world, and he loved them more than anything.
Steve's personal interests were as vibrant as his personality. He was an avid fan of fishing, hunting, and later in life, took up golfing. A dedicated Cowboys and NASCAR fan, he found joy in the thrill of the game and the camaraderie it brought.
Known as a comic and comedian, Steve's humor and lightheartedness brightened the lives of those around him. His legacy is one of laughter, devotion, and love for his family, leaving behind a brother, John Brown (Elaine), and a host of family and friends who will miss him dearly.
